In the highly competitive world of the NBA, strategies make all the difference. The top teams in the league are not just talented; they have developed sophisticated game plans that leverage their unique strengths. Understanding these strategies can provide insight into what it takes to win in the league.
One of the most significant aspects of success in the NBA is a team's defensive capability. Teams like the Milwaukee Bucks and Miami Heat have made a name for themselves with their disruptive defense. They focus on creating turnovers and limiting high-percentage shots, which gives them an edge in close matches.
On the offensive end, teams are increasingly adopting analytics to determine the best shot selections. The Golden State Warriors, known for their three-point shooting, have revolutionized the game by emphasizing spacing and ball movement. Their offensive system has made them a perennial contender.
Another key to success is the chemistry between players. The best teams in the league boast players who understand each other's games, allowing for seamless ball movement and defensive rotations. Teams like the Los Angeles Lakers and Denver Nuggets exemplify this ideal, showcasing their ability to work together effectively on the court.
Coaching plays a pivotal role in a team's success. Coaches who can adapt their game plans to exploit opponents’ weaknesses while maximizing their players' strengths often find themselves atop the standings. The strategic decisions made during crucial moments can make or break a season.
The blend of defense, innovative offense, player chemistry, and coaching strategies constitutes what makes the top NBA teams successful. As the league continues to evolve, these strategies will likely adapt, making it a constant pursuit of excellence.
